Adoption provides a Boston with a "forever home"

The members of the Minnesota Boston Terrier club (MBTC) wish to thank you for your inquiry into adopting a Boston Terrier from our organization.
We ask all potential "adoptive parents" to complete a questionnaire.
It is very important to us, and we believe to you, to have the best possible match of dog to owner.

It should only take a few minutes to complete the questionnaire and mail it back to MBTC.
A $5 processing fee is required with all applications.
Incomplete applications and those submitted without the processing fee will not be reviewed.
If you wish to include a photograph of you and your family, you are welcome to do so.

When we receive a Boston Terrier that is an appropriate match, we will contact you.
Please keep in mind we have a lot of applications to go through.

It is important you review our policies so you will know what to expect from us

Boston's come to us from many sources; veterinarians, humane societies, private surrenders, friends, family, or other rescue groups. We usually do not get puppies!
Most of our rescues are older and may have some medical problems. We do not split dogs that have lived together in the same homes their entire lives.

When we receive a rescue the dog is examined by a veterinarian. All shots are updated and the dog is evaluated to determine if additional veterinary care is needed. If the dog is healthy, and/or treatable, we then place the dog with a foster family and begin our search for a "forever home"

Dogs are kept in foster care for approximately one month to evaluate health and temperament.

The cost of adoption is $150 - $500 (depending on age and health) plus the cost of micro chipping and registration.

At the time the dog is placed for adoption, the "parents" will need to sign a "contract for companion quality rescue dog". This contract states that the Boston Terrier being adopted is a pure bred, companion quality, rescue dog. The pedigree is not available, and the dog is not eligible with the American Kennel Club.   • Dog is surrendered to MBTC by owner, humane society, animal control or others.
    1. Surrender form is filled out with details of dog's background information.
    2. Aggressive behavior is evaluated.
    3. Vet records are acquired.
    4. The dogs personal items (toys, crate, dishes) are acquired.
    5. Pick up is arranged.
    6. Fee/Donation welcomed.

  • All rescue dogs are immediately evaluated by our veterinarian.
    1. Shots updated
    2. Neutered/Spayed when appropriate
    3. De-Wormed
    4. Dental Check
    5. General Wellness exam
  • Rescue dog is placed in foster care while further evaluation is completed.
